Package org.eclipse.aether.collection
Class DependencyCollectionException
java.lang.Object
java.lang.Throwable
java.lang.Exception
org.eclipse.aether.RepositoryException
org.eclipse.aether.collection.DependencyCollectionException
- All Implemented Interfaces:
- Serializable
Thrown in case of bad artifact descriptors, version ranges or other issues encountered during calculation of the
 dependency graph.
- See Also:
- 
Constructor SummaryConstructorsConstructorDescriptionCreates a new exception with the specified result.DependencyCollectionException(CollectResult result, String message) Creates a new exception with the specified result and detail message.DependencyCollectionException(CollectResult result, String message, Throwable cause) Creates a new exception with the specified result, detail message and cause.
- 
Method SummaryModifier and TypeMethodDescriptionGets the collection result at the point the exception occurred.Methods inherited from class org.eclipse.aether.RepositoryExceptiongetMessageMethods inherited from class java.lang.ThrowableaddS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
- 
Constructor Details- 
DependencyCollectionExceptionCreates a new exception with the specified result. Cause will be first selected exception from result, if applicable. All exceptions are added as suppressed as well.- Parameters:
- result- The collection result at the point the exception occurred, may be- null.
 
- 
DependencyCollectionExceptionCreates a new exception with the specified result and detail message. Cause will be first selected exception from result, if applicable. All exceptions are added as suppressed as well.- Parameters:
- result- The collection result at the point the exception occurred, may be- null.
- message- The detail message, may be- null.
 
- 
DependencyCollectionExceptionCreates a new exception with the specified result, detail message and cause. All exceptions are added as suppressed as well.- Parameters:
- result- The collection result at the point the exception occurred, may be- null.
- message- The detail message, may be- null.
- cause- The exception that caused this one, may be- null.
 
 
- 
- 
Method Details- 
getResultGets the collection result at the point the exception occurred. Despite being incomplete, callers might want to use this result to fail gracefully and continue their operation with whatever interim data has been gathered.- Returns:
- The collection result or nullif unknown.
 
 
-